Barbaloin Attenuates Cisplatin‐Induced Hippocampal Neurotoxicity by Suppressing Oxidative Stress, Neuroinflammation, and Apoptosis: In Vivo and In Silico Evidence

The neurotoxicity of cisplatin (CIS) in the hippocampal leads to cognitive effects caused by oxidative stress, neuroinflammation, apoptosis, and dysfunction of neurotransmitters. The major bioactive phytonutrient in Aloe vera is barbaloin (BLN), which has been shown to have antioxidant and anti‐inflammatory effects, but its neuroprotective ability against CIS‐induced neurotoxicity has not been investigated. To assess the neuroprotective action of BLN in CIS‐induced hippocampal neurotoxicity in rats and to understand the molecular interactions between BLN and major neuroinflammatory and apoptotic proteins. A total of 24 male Wistar rats were split into 4 groups (n = 6): control, CIS (5 mg/kg), CIS + BLN 25 mg/kg, and CIS + BLN 50 mg/kg over 21 days. Cognitive ability (Morris water maze), oxidative stress indicators (MDA, GSH, SOD, CAT), neuroinflammatory cytokines (TNF‐α, IL‐1β, IL‐6, NF‐κB, TGF‐β1), caspase‐3, neurotransmitters, and hippocampal histopathology were measured. Molecular docking and 100‐ns molecular dynamics simulations (MDS) with MM‐GBSA analysis were done with TNF‐α, TGF‐β1, NF‐κBp65, and caspase‐3. BLN significantly reduced cognitive impairment, oxidative stress, neuroinflammation, and apoptosis, and restored neurotransmitter homeostasis and hippocampal cytoarchitecture (all p < 0.0001). Molecular docking demonstrated positive binding energies (− 7.226 to −8.566 kcal/mol), and MDS revealed the presence of stable BLN–protein complexes (ΔGbind = −56.07 kcal/mol for TGF‐β1). BLN exhibits considerable neuroprotective properties against CIS‐induced neurotoxicity in the hippocampus, suggesting its potential as a natural dietary phytonutrient supplement to ameliorate chemotherapy‐induced cognitive impairment.
